The Chicago Cubs are headed to the NLCS for the third-consecutive year.

Rallying from a 4-1 deficit earlier in Thursday night’s game, the Cubs bounced back and held off a rally by the Washington Nationals at Nationals Park.

The Cubs won 9-8 and will face the Los Angeles Dodgers at Dodger Stadium on Saturday at 8:08 p.m.
